Planar hyper-redundancy mechanical arm and using method thereof
A robotic arm and planar technology, applied in the direction of manipulators, program-controlled manipulators, joints, etc., can solve the problems of large volume, increased mass, and poor robustness, and achieve good robustness, light weight, and small volume. Effect
